Our fee is agreed upfront and disclosed in writing before you sign. It may be paid directly or collected via the supplier as a transparent p/kWh uplift. The exact amount depends on consumption, contract length, and service scope.
As a guide, our fee is typically 1–2p per kWh on electricity and approximately 1p per kWh on gas.

A business energy broker compares energy contracts from suppliers, presents suitable options, and may help arrange the switch. Telnergy also reviews contract terms, discloses fees, manages supplier admin and tracks renewals.
Most are paid through a p/kWh uplift collected by the supplier. Telnergy agrees and discloses its fee upfront before you sign.
Telnergy is an independent commercial energy consultancy. We perform broker-style market tendering, but also provide contract review, mediation and ongoing account support.
